-std::optional<uint32_t> BreakpointLocation::GetSuggestedStackFrameIndex() {
- auto preferred_opt = GetPreferredLineEntry();
- if (!preferred_opt)
- return {};
- LineEntry preferred = *preferred_opt;
- SymbolContext sc;
- if (!m_address.CalculateSymbolContext(&sc))
- return {};
- // Don't return anything special if frame 0 is the preferred line entry.
- // We not really telling the stack frame list to do anything special in that
- // case.
- if (!LineEntry::Compare(sc.line_entry, preferred))
- return {};
-
- if (!sc.block)
- return {};
-
- // Blocks have their line info in Declaration form, so make one here:
- Declaration preferred_decl(preferred.GetFile(), preferred.line,
- preferred.column);
-
- uint32_t depth = 0;
- Block *inlined_block = sc.block->GetContainingInlinedBlock();
- while (inlined_block) {
- // If we've moved to a block that this isn't the start of, that's not
- // our inlining info or call site, so we can stop here.
- Address start_address;
- if (!inlined_block->GetStartAddress(start_address) ||
- start_address != m_address)
- return {};
-
- const InlineFunctionInfo *info = inlined_block->GetInlinedFunctionInfo();
- if (info) {
- if (preferred_decl == info->GetDeclaration())
- return depth;
- if (preferred_decl == info->GetCallSite())
- return depth + 1;
- }
- inlined_block = inlined_block->GetInlinedParent();
- depth++;
- }
- return {};
-}

- // If we didn't manage to find a breakpoint that matched the line number
- // requested, that might be because it is only an inline call site, and
- // doesn't have a line entry in the line table. Scan for that here.
- //
- // We are making the assumption that if there was an inlined function it will
- // contribute at least 1 non-call-site entry to the line table. That's handy
- // because we don't move line breakpoints over function boundaries, so if we
- // found a hit, and there were also a call site entry, it would have to be in
- // the function containing the PC of the line table match. That way we can
- // limit the call site search to that function.
- // We will miss functions that ONLY exist as a call site entry.
-
- if (line_entry.IsValid() &&
- (line_entry.line != line || line_entry.column != column_num) &&
- resolve_scope & eSymbolContextLineEntry && check_inlines) {
- // We don't move lines over function boundaries, so the address in the
- // line entry will be the in function that contained the line that might
- // be a CallSite, and we can just iterate over that function to find any
- // inline records, and dig up their call sites.
- Address start_addr = line_entry.range.GetBaseAddress();
- Function *function = start_addr.CalculateSymbolContextFunction();
-
- Declaration sought_decl(file_spec, line, column_num);
- // We use this recursive function to descend the block structure looking
- // for a block that has this Declaration as in it's CallSite info.
- // This function recursively scans the sibling blocks of the incoming
- // block parameter.
- std::function<void(Block &)> examine_block =
- [&sought_decl, &sc_list, &src_location_spec, resolve_scope,
- &examine_block](Block &block) -> void {
- // Iterate over the sibling child blocks of the incoming block.
- Block *sibling_block = block.GetFirstChild();
- while (sibling_block) {
- // We only have to descend through the regular blocks, looking for
- // immediate inlines, since those are the only ones that will have this
- // callsite.
- const InlineFunctionInfo *inline_info =
- sibling_block->GetInlinedFunctionInfo();
- if (inline_info) {
- // If this is the call-site we are looking for, record that:
- // We need to be careful because the call site from the debug info
- // will generally have a column, but the user might not have specified
- // it.
- Declaration found_decl = inline_info->GetCallSite();
- uint32_t sought_column = sought_decl.GetColumn();
- if (found_decl.FileAndLineEqual(sought_decl, false) &&
- (sought_column == LLDB_INVALID_COLUMN_NUMBER ||
- sought_column == found_decl.GetColumn())) {
- // If we found a call site, it belongs not in this inlined block,
- // but in the parent block that inlined it.
- Address parent_start_addr;
- if (sibling_block->GetParent()->GetStartAddress(
- parent_start_addr)) {
- SymbolContext sc;
- parent_start_addr.CalculateSymbolContext(&sc, resolve_scope);
- // Now swap out the line entry for the one we found.
- LineEntry call_site_line = sc.line_entry;
- call_site_line.line = found_decl.GetLine();
- call_site_line.column = found_decl.GetColumn();
- bool matches_spec = true;
- // If the user asked for an exact match, we need to make sure the
- // call site we found actually matches the location.
- if (src_location_spec.GetExactMatch()) {
- matches_spec = false;
- if ((src_location_spec.GetFileSpec() ==
- sc.line_entry.GetFile()) &&
- (src_location_spec.GetLine() &&
- *src_location_spec.GetLine() == call_site_line.line) &&
- (src_location_spec.GetColumn() &&
- *src_location_spec.GetColumn() == call_site_line.column))
- matches_spec = true;
- }
- if (matches_spec &&
- sibling_block->GetRangeAtIndex(0, call_site_line.range)) {
- SymbolContext call_site_sc(sc.target_sp, sc.module_sp,
- sc.comp_unit, sc.function, sc.block,
- &call_site_line, sc.symbol);
- sc_list.Append(call_site_sc);
- }
- }
- }
- }
-
- // Descend into the child blocks:
- examine_block(*sibling_block);
- // Now go to the next sibling:
- sibling_block = sibling_block->GetSibling();
- }
- };
-
- if (function) {
- // We don't need to examine the function block, it can't be inlined.
- Block &func_block = function->GetBlock(true);
- examine_block(func_block);
- }
- // If we found entries here, we are done. We only get here because we
- // didn't find an exact line entry for this line & column, but if we found
- // an exact match from the call site info that's strictly better than
- // continuing to look for matches further on in the file.
- // FIXME: Should I also do this for "call site line ...
